温馨提示×

CentOS下Postman如何使用Newman

小樊
58
2025-07-04 10:54:15
栏目: 智能运维

在CentOS系统下使用Postman的Newman命令行工具进行API测试的步骤如下:

  1. 安装Node.js和Newman
  • 首先,确保你的系统上已经安装了Node.js。可以通过以下命令安装:
sudo yum install -y nodejs npm
  • 安装完Node.js后,使用npm全局安装Newman:
sudo npm install -g newman
  1. 准备Postman集合和环境文件
  • 在Postman应用程序中,将你的集合导出为JSON文件。可以通过点击集合旁边的“Export”按钮,选择“Collection v2.1”格式进行导出。

  • 同样地,如果你有特定的环境变量,也将它们导出为JSON文件。可以在Postman的“Settings” -> “Environments”中进行操作。

  1. 使用Newman运行集合
  • 打开终端,使用以下命令运行你的Postman集合:
newman run /path/to/your/collection.json -e /path/to/your/environment.json -r html --reporter-html-export report.html

其中:

  • /path/to/your/collection.json 是你的集合文件的路径。
  • /path/to/your/environment.json 是你的环境变量文件的路径(如果需要)。
  • html 是报告格式,表示生成HTML格式的测试报告。
  • --reporter-html-export report.html 指定了报告文件的输出路径。
  1. 自动化测试
  • Newman允许你通过命令行批量执行多个API测试,并且可以结合持续集成(CI)系统,如Jenkins,实现自动化测试流程。
  1. 查看测试报告
  • 运行Newman后,你可以在指定的路径下找到生成的HTML报告文件,打开该文件即可查看详细的测试结果。

通过以上步骤,你就可以在CentOS系统上使用Newman命令行工具来运行Postman集合,实现API的自动化测试。

0